@import url("layout.css");

body {
	font: 0.8em Tahoma, Arial, Verdana, Helvetica, sans-serif;
	color: #231f20;
	background: #e9e9e9 url(../../imgs/bg-strip.jpg); }

td {font: 1em Tahoma, Arial, Verdana, Helvetica, sans-serif;}
th {font: normal bold 1em Tahoma, Arial, Verdana, Helvetica, sans-serif;}

a {color: #0071bc;}
a:visited {color: gray;}
a:hover {color: #ff713c;}
a:active {color: #ff713c; text-decoration: underline;}

h1 {font-size: 2em;}
h2 {font-size: 1.85em;}
h3 {font-size: 1.4em;}
h4 {font-size: 1.25em; color: #777; margin: 0; padding: 0;}
h5 {font-size: 1.1em; color: #777; margin: 10px 0 0; padding: 0;}
h6 {font-size: 1em; color: #777; margin: 10px 0 0; padding: 0;}

/* FORM TAGS */
form {
	margin: 0;
	padding: 0;
	font: normal normal 0.85em/1em Tahoma, Arial, Verdana, Helvetica, sans-serif;	}

input, select, textarea, label, button {
	font: normal normal 1em Tahoma, Arial, Verdana, Helvetica, sans-serif;
	padding: 2px;	}

input, textarea {
	/*border: 1px solid #dcdcdc;	*/
	border-top: 1px solid #999999;
	border-right: 1px solid #666666;
	border-bottom: 1px solid #666666;
	border-left: 1px solid #999999;}

button, .btnPadrao {
	line-height: 0.9em;
	border-top: 1px solid #E7E3DC;
	border-right: 1px solid #979590;
	border-bottom: 1px solid #979590;
	border-left: 1px solid #E7E3DC;
	background-color: #D4D0C8;
	margin: 0 3px;	}

/* Classes essenciais */
.SemBorda {border: none !important;}
.Underline {text-decoration: underline !important;}
.Hidden {display: none !important;}

.Rel {position: relative;}
.Abs {position: absolute;}
.FltRight {float: right !important;}
.Container {width: auto; position: relative;}
.Clearing {
	width: 0;
	height: 0;
	line-height: 0;
	margin: 0;
	padding: 0;
	clear: both;	}

a.SemUnderline {text-decoration: none !important;}
a.SemUnderline:hover {text-decoration: underline !important;}

.Voltar {
	background: url(../../imgs/bullet_larrow_red.gif) no-repeat 0 65%;
	padding: 0 0 0 15px;	}

.Vermelho {color: #cd0000;}
.BordaImg {background: white; padding: 3px; border: 1px solid #cacaca;	}

.legenda { font: 0.8em Arial, Helvetica, sans-serif; color: #999999;}
.asterisco {color: #CC3300;}

.GetAdobeReader {
	width: 250px;
	margin: 15px 0;
	display: block;
	float: none;
	font-size: 0.7em;	}
#ColContent > .GetAdobeReader { letter-spacing: -0.01em; line-height: 1em;} /*Fix FF bug*/

.GetAdobeReader img {
	float: left;
	margin: 0 6px 0 0;
	border: none;	}

.GetAdobeReader a, .GetAdobeReader a:visited {
	color: #333;
	text-decoration: none;	}
.GetAdobeReader a:hover, .GetAdobeReader a:active {
	text-decoration: underline;	}

.tbPadrao {
	width: 100%;
	border-collapse: collapse;
	border-spacing: 0;
	margin: 5px 0;
	background: white;
	border: 1px solid #ddd;	}

.tbPadrao td, .tbPadrao th {
	border-bottom: 1px dotted #ccc;
	padding: 3px;	}

.tbPadrao th {
	background-color: #f6f3e1;	}

.tbPadrao caption {
	padding: 5px;
	color: #CC3300;
	font-style: italic;	}

#ImgDetalhe { /*Imagem de Novidades*/
	margin: 0 10px 10px 0;
	float: left;
	text-align: left;
	width: 1px;}

#ImgDetalhe td{font-size: 10px; color: #999999;}